高可用性服务器系统构建与实施实战指南
高可用性服务器系统构建与实施实战指南 构建高可用性服务器系统的核心在于消除单点故障,确保服务在各种异常情况下仍能持续运行。通过冗余架构和自动化故障转移机制,可以有效降低系统中断风险。 服务器集群与负载均衡是实现高可用的重要手段。通过部署多台服务器并结合Keepalived、HAProxy等工具,实现流量自动分发,确保服务在节点故障时无缝切换。 AI设计效果图,仅供参考 网络层面的高可用同样关键。采用双链路接入、VRRP协议以及多路径路由设计,可以有效提升网络的健壮性。结合VLAN隔离与精细化防火墙策略,增强整体系统的安全性。 数据的高可用依赖于合理的存储架构和备份策略。使用主从复制、分布式存储系统如Ceph,结合异地容灾与定期备份演练,确保数据在各种故障场景下可快速恢复。 高可用数据库和中间件的选择直接影响系统稳定性。MySQL MHA、Redis Cluster、RabbitMQ镜像队列等技术,能够保障关键服务的持续可用。 自动化监控与告警体系是高可用系统的“眼睛”。通过Zabbix、Prometheus等工具实时监控系统状态,配合Grafana可视化展示,实现问题快速定位。 日志集中管理与分析对问题排查和系统优化至关重要。ELK技术栈可实现日志的统一收集、检索与分析,为系统维护提供有力支持。 高可用系统的建设不是一次性工程,需持续优化与演进。定期进行故障模拟演练、性能压测和架构评审,是保障系统长期稳定运行的关键。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|